Has anyone heard anything regarding Treasury's agreement to consider extending transition rules to 12/31/08 (announced week before last)? Is there any "word on the street"?

At an ALI-ABA conference in DC a week or so ago, Alan Tawshunsky of the IRS indicated that additional relief was under "serious consideration" and that something could be issued very shortly. However, Dan Hagans, the former IRS point on all things 409A now of Morgan Lewis, later cautioned that the IRS may only extend the effective date of the regs by 3 to 6 months and not the year everyone is clamoring for. This may have been what you were referring to as having previously been reported.
